BLACKPINK’s Lisa Debuts at No. 7 on Billboard 200 with Solo Album “Alter Ego”
BLACKPINK member Lisa has made her solo debut on the U.S. Billboard 200 chart, with her first full-length album Alter Ego landing at No. 7. The album earned 45,500 equivalent album units in its first week, according to Billboard’s chart preview released Monday (U.S. time).

The Billboard 200 ranks the most popular albums in the U.S. based on equivalent album units, which combine physical album sales, track equivalent albums, and streaming equivalent albums. Alter Ego marks Lisa’s first entry on the chart as a solo artist.
The album features 15 tracks, including the lead single “Fxck up the World.” Other notable tracks include “Elastigirl,” “Thunder,” “Badgrrrl,” “Lifestyle,” “Chill,” and “Dream.” The release showcases Lisa’s versatility as an artist, blending various musical styles and themes.
Lisa’s solo success comes ahead of her scheduled performance at the Coachella Valley Music and Arts Festival in April. The festival, one of the largest in the U.S., will mark another milestone in her solo career.
